  1. Neurodiversity
    Term for conditions that affect how people process information
  2. Audio Description
    Additional narration that describes important on-screen action in videos
  3. Keyboard Navigation
    Tool to move through pages and apps without a mouse
  4. Alt Text
    A short, written description attached to images
